Subject: Re: [PATCH v3 01/10] iommu: Introduce Shared Virtual Addressing API
Date: Tue, 25 Sep 2018 15:16:47 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20180925131647.rygncwik5uszsm3n@8bytes.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<f406bcf7-4e54-9f1b-88eb-03fc642ffede@linux.intel.com>

On Sun, Sep 23, 2018 at 10:39:25AM +0800, Lu Baolu wrote:
> > +int iommu_sva_init_device(struct device *dev, unsigned long features,
> > +		       unsigned int min_pasid, unsigned int max_pasid)
> > +{
> > +	int ret;
> > +	struct iommu_sva_param *param;
> > +	struct iommu_domain *domain = iommu_get_domain_for_dev(dev);
> 
> This doesn't work for vt-d. The domains for host iova are self-managed
> by vt-d driver itself. Hence, iommu_get_domain_for_dev() will always
> return NULL unless an UNMANAGED domain is attached to the device.
> 
> How about
> 
>       const struct iommu_ops *ops = dev->bus->iommu_ops;
> 
> instead?

The per-bus iommu-ops might go away sooner or later as we move to
per-device iommu-ops. How about fixing the VT-d driver to not keep that
domain internal to itself?
